What Is Bone Thickness?



Bone thickness describes the amount of mineral content in your bones, specifically calcium and phosphorus, which determines their strength and structure. Healthy bone density is important for total bone health, as it assists avoid cracks and supports your body's numerous functions. When your bone density is ideal, your bones can hold up against day-to-day tensions and stress without breaking.

As you age, your bone thickness normally reduces, particularly in ladies post-menopause. This decrease can bring about problems like osteoporosis, making bones extra delicate and susceptible to injury.

To maintain or enhance your bone thickness, you have actually reached pay attention to your way of living selections. Regular weight-bearing workouts, a balanced diet rich in calcium and vitamin D, and avoiding cigarette smoking and extreme alcohol intake can all contribute considerably.

Getting routine bone density screenings can likewise aid you track adjustments in time. If you discover a decline, your healthcare provider can suggest treatments, such as dietary modifications or drugs, to help keep your bone health and wellness.

Influence On Oral Implants



Adequate bone density is crucial for the success of oral implants. When you undergo a dental implant treatment, the implant requirements to incorporate with your jawbone, providing stability and stamina. If your bone thickness is insufficient, the dental implant may not fuse properly, bring about issues like dental implant failure. You want a durable structure for your dental implant, and reduced bone density can endanger that.

Poor bone thickness can also influence the positioning of the implant. If the bone isn't thick sufficient to sustain the implant, your dental practitioner could need to place it in a much less ideal setting, which can result in imbalance and discomfort. This can affect your ability to eat and talk effectively.

In addition, reduced bone density can boost the threat of infection around the implant website. Without solid bone assistance, the body may have a hard time to recover correctly, and that can lead to issues further down the line.

Ultimately, guaranteeing you have adequate bone density not only boosts the instant success of your oral implant yet additionally improves your long-term dental health and capability. So, prior to waging implants, it's critical to examine your bone thickness and talk about any type of worry about your dentist.

Solutions for Low Bone Density



If you're facing low bone thickness and taking into consideration oral implants, there are a number of effective solutions to explore.

Initially, your dental professional might suggest bone grafting, where they make use of bone product from another part of your body or a donor to restore the bone structure in your jaw. This treatment can produce a stronger structure for your implants.

One more choice is the use of dental implants especially made for reduced bone thickness. Mini oral implants are smaller in size and call for less bone, making them an excellent selection if your bone thickness is endangered.

You can likewise check out the possibility of using development elements or bone-stimulating medicines. These treatments can encourage your body to restore bone tissue and enhance density over time.

Finally, way of life adjustments-- like enhanced calcium and vitamin D intake, routine workout, and giving up smoking-- can likewise reinforce your bones.
